Date: Wed, 21 Mar 2012 19:26:56 +0800 From: Dong Aisheng <aisheng.dong@...escale.com> To: Florian Fainelli <florian@...nwrt.org> CC: Dong Aisheng <dongas86@...il.com>, Shawn Guo <shawn.guo@...aro.org>, Dong Aisheng-B29396 <B29396@...escale.com>, "netdev@...r.kernel.org" <netdev@...r.kernel.org>, "davem@...emloft.net" <davem@...emloft.net>, "lin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org" <lin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org>, "linux-arm-kernel@...ts.infradead.org" <linux-arm-kernel@...ts.infradead.org> Subject: Re: [PATCH 1/1] net: phylib: remove the length limitation of mii bus id On Tue, Mar 20, 2012 at 10:06:57PM +0800, Florian Fainelli wrote: > Hi, > > Le 03/20/12 11:53, Dong Aisheng a écrit : > > On Tue, Mar 20, 2012 at 1:32 AM, Shawn Guo<shawn.guo@...aro.org> wrote: > >> On 20 March 2012 12:23, Dong Aisheng<b29396@...escale.com> wrote: > >>> From: Dong Aisheng<dong.aisheng@...aro.org> > >>> > >>> When convert to dt, the length of old mii bus id (17 bytes) is not > >>> sufficent to use. > >>> For example, the bus id could be 800f0000.ethernet-1:00 in DT. > >>> > >>> This patch removes the bus id length limitation by changing the > >>> bus id to a const char pionter and user could dynamically set the > >>> bus id via kasprintf function call. > >>> > >>> Since then no users use MII_BUS_ID_SIZE any more, just remove it. > >>> > >>> Signed-off-by: Dong Aisheng<dong.aisheng@...aro.org> > >>> --- > >>> The simplest way may just change MII_BUS_ID_SIZE to a more bigger size, > >>> but i'm not sure that's gonna be accepted. > >> > >> The simplest fix has been applied on -next tree as below. > >> > > Oh, i missed it, seems my patch covers that change. > > But that patch only fixed wrong phy_name buffer length issue. > > My patch is totally remove the length limitation of bus id and phy_name > > or the bus id name will be truncated if it's longer than MII_BUS_ID_SIZE > > which is not a comfortable limitation. > > Then just increase the bus id size locally for your driver. Drivers that > can live with a static allocation are better of using it. > That's the common part, can not change it locally by driver. Or we can change MII_BUS_ID_SIZE to a more big size in common code, maybe 30 bytes, but when is the end? > Your patch completely missed testing the return value of kasprintf(), > and its return value can be NULL, please fix this at least. > Yes, thanks for the reminder. I will fix it.
